Pennies On A Chessboard

Imagine you have a choice of gifts: $1000.00 or a some pennies on a chessboard. The pennies are arranged on the squares of the chessboard in a pattern. The first square has 1 penny. The second square has 2 pennies. The third square has 4 pennies, etc. Which would you choose?
